
One inch is \[\dfrac{1}{{12}}\] of a foot. Eunice has a puppy that is \[\dfrac{3}{4}\] of a foot tall. How many inches tall is her puppy?

Hint: Here in this question, we have to tell the how many inches the Eunice puppy tall, this question belongs to conversion topic that is we have to convert the unit from one form to other here we have to convert the unit foot to the unit inches first we have to find the 1 foot is how many inches by using the given hint in the question and next by multiplication we get the required solution.
Complete step by step solution:
The foot and inches are the units to measure the length quantities.
Length is the measurement of the distance between two points, two things or two places. To measure length, a unit of measurement is used. There are two different systems for measuring: customary and metric. This concept is about Customary Units of measurement.
The most common customary units of measurement are the inch, the feet, the yard and the mile.
Consider the given data in question:
One inch is \[\dfrac{1}{{12}}\] of a foot i.e.,
\[ \Rightarrow 1\] inch \[ = \] \[\dfrac{1}{{12}}\] foot
Or
\[ \Rightarrow 1\] foot \[ = \] \[12\] inch
Eunice puppy has a \[\dfrac{3}{4}\] foot tall, now we have to tell the height of the puppy by inches.
To convert \[\dfrac{3}{4}\] foot into inches, we multiply the \[\dfrac{3}{4}\] into 12.
\[ \Rightarrow \dfrac{3}{4} \times 12\]
On simplification, we get
\[ \Rightarrow 3 \times 3\]
\[ \Rightarrow 9\]
Hence, the Eunice puppy is 9 inch tall.
So, the correct answer is “9 inch tall”.
Note: We have different units for solid quantity, liquid quantity and gaseous quantity. Every quantity has a measurement unit from the low quantity to the high quantity. While converting the unit of a quantity from one form to another form we have standard value. By multiplying or dividing we can convert the unit of the quantity.
